site stats

Clustered index seek performance

WebJun 23, 2024 · Looking at the actual execution plan, I see 4 steps that have a total cost of 79%; so "a-hah" that is where the performance problem … WebSep 16, 2024 · For example, Employee table with clustered index and the following query will use the Index scan, SELECT * FROM Employee. Index Seek. When the search criterion matches the index well enough which can navigate directly to particular points into the data, this is known as the Index seek. The index seeks the fastest way to retrieve …

SQL Server index best practices to improve performance

WebFeb 1, 2024 · A Unique Clustered Index is needed in order to turn a normal Sales.vCustomerOrders view into an indexed view that physically exists. For example, the indexed view could now look like: ... Sql server full text … WebApr 3, 2024 · Performance gains due to segment elimination on other columns in the table will be less predictable. For more on ordered clustered columnstore indexes, see Use … cycling hygiene https://esfgi.com

INDEX CONCEPTS.pdf - DATABASE INDEXES Many database.

WebClustered Index. 2. Non Clustered Index. Clustered Index: A non-clustered index can consist of one or more columns, but the data storage is not dependent on this create index statement as is the case with the clustered index. For a table without a clustered index, which is called a heap, the non-clustered index points the row (data). WebSep 17, 2024 · This is how a clustered index seek operator looks as it pulls data from an index on the [AdventureWorks2024].[HumanResources] table: Percentage cost. The graphical plan also shows a percentage cost — here, 99% for the clustered index seek — associated with the operator. That cost is relative to the other operators used in … WebApr 1, 2024 · Operations of Index Scan and Index Seek; You can create a nonclustered index for a table or view; ... A clustered index can improve the performance of data retrieval. It should be created on columns … cycling iceland\u0027s ring road

Using Covering Indexes to Improve Query Performance

Category:Using Covering Indexes to Improve Query Performance

Tags:Clustered index seek performance

Clustered index seek performance

SQL Server Performance Tuning – Index Scan vs. Index Seek

WebJun 5, 2024 · The below query will show missing index suggestions for the specified database. It pulls information from the sys.dm_db_missing_index_group_stats, sys.dm_db_missing_index_groups , and sys.dm_db_missing_index_details DMVs. You can also narrow it down to a specified table by un-commenting the AND statement and … WebBecause the majority of the table fits the criteria for the first query, so it is more efficient to scan the clustered index rather than do key lookups for each of the rows that match the criteria. Key lookups are expensive, and …

Clustered index seek performance

Did you know?

WebMar 9, 2024 · In our simple scenario, if we try to use the OPTION (RECOMPILE) query hint to optimize the query performance instead of Trace Flag 2453: USE MSSQLTipsDemo GO DECLARE @VarTable TABLE (TransactionID INT PRIMARY KEY CLUSTERED, ProductID INT,TransactionType nchar(1)); INSERT INTO @VarTable (TransactionID, … WebMar 10, 2015 · As we can see, the clustered index has index_id 1 (one) and the IX_Person_LastName_FirstName_MiddleName non-clustered index, which is the index our query is using, has index_id 2 (two). Now that we know the IDs, we will use the DMF sys.dm_db_index_physical_status to check the number of pages both indexes, the …

WebOct 20, 2024 · SQL Server further estimates that if that ideal index had existed the query would have executed using 99.9212% (Impact 99.9212) less resources than what it ended up doing, the clustered index scan. … WebSep 29, 2008 · In the Figure 1, the Customers table has a clustered index defined on the Customer_ID column. When a query is executed that searches by the Customer_ID column, SQL Server navigates through …

WebIntroduction. The Clustered Index Seek operator uses the structure of a clustered index to efficiently find either single rows (singleton seek) or specific subsets of rows (range … WebAlthough using indexes correctly can significantly raise the performance of our queries, doing so comes at the expense of more storage space. TYPES OF INDEXES B tree - B tree is balanced tree where we arrange our data in nodes and pointers Clustered Indexes - At the leaf level of a clustered index, we can store the real data rows of themselves .

WebFor a general description of all index types, please see Index Types. Clustered – determines how the data is written to the disk e.g. if a table doesn’t have a clustered index, the data can be written in any order making it hard for SQL Server to access it, however, when present, a clustered index sorts and stores the data rows of the table ...

WebApr 15, 2008 · I have a table with 100 M+ rows. As the table grows, the select queries are getting slower. In the execution plan, everything looks fine since I'm having clustered … cycling ice tagsWebFeb 18, 2015 · Scan count is 0 if the index used is a unique index or clustered index on a primary key and you are seeking for only one value. For example WHERE … cycling huntsvilleWebMay 7, 2024 · Non-clustered index design considerations. The main goal of creating a Non-clustered index is to improve query performance by speeding up the data retrieval … cycling huntsville alWebApr 10, 2024 · Background In many clinical trials the study interest lies in the comparison of a treatment to a control group regarding a time to event endpoint like time to myocardial infarction, time to relapse, or time to a specific cause of death. Thereby, an event can occur before the primary event of interest that alters the risk for or prohibits observing the latter, … cycling i bodybuildingWebBecause the majority of the table fits the criteria for the first query, so it is more efficient to scan the clustered index rather than do key lookups for each of the rows that match the criteria. Key lookups are expensive, and … cheap wood doors exterior 32x80WebDec 29, 2009 · A clustered index range seek that returns 138 rows is not your problem. Technically you can improve the seek performance by making the clustered index narrower: evict all varlenght into a separate allocation unit by setting 'large value types … cheap wooded land for sale in paWebSep 24, 2014 · Yesterday and day before we have covered Clustered Index Seek and Clustered index Scan. In today’s post, let us draw a comparison between SQL Server … cheap wooden bar stools with backs